Webb allows no runs to lead the Melville Millionaires past the Regina Red Sox 9-1

Alex Webb held the Regina Red Sox (1-1) scoreless for six innings to boost the Melville Millionaires (1-1) to a 9-1 victory.

Webb allowed seven hits, two walks and struck out three.

Five runs in the first three innings helped the Melville Millionaires blow out the Regina Red Sox. An RBI single by Garrett Killgore during the first inning and an RBI single by Kevin Biro, an RBI single by Biro, a sacrifice fly by Ben Villafuerte, and a two-run home run by Matt Helms in the second inning supplied the early offense for the Melville Millionaires.

Helms racked up four RBIs on three hits for the Melville Millionaires.

William Shell (0-1) took the loss for the Regina Red Sox. He allowed nine runs in five innings, walked one and struck out four.
